"pæla" meaning in Icelandic

See pæla in All languages combined, or Wiktionary

Verb

IPA: /ˈpʰaiːla/
Rhymes: -aiːla Etymology: Verbal formation related to páll (“spade, pale”), itself from Latin pālus (“stake, prop”) via Old English pāl.
